While the four concepts are pretty similar, there are a few distinct differences. Difference between multitasking and multithreading in os. It is based on the concept of time sharing because multiple processes or tasks can be switched accordingly at a regular interval of time, so that the users get the idea that they are performed concurrently. As a result, a computer executes segments of multiple tasks in an interleaved manner, while the tasks share common processing resources such as central processing. This term is used in modern operating systems when multiple tasks share a common processing resource e. If you are going to use lots of tasks in the application, probably you will run out of ram that is used for saving. Multiple search engine support and custom search engine download videos, images, audio to pc. It is almost a survival technique to cope with the flood of information coming our way. Effective multitasking kindle edition by nabielec, piotr, walanus, mikolaj, storer, abraham.
In multiprogramming context switching is used and in multitasking, timesharing is used. To access the tools bar do a swipe gesture to the right. Learn how to use with multitasking processor techniques. While multiprocessing operating system supports two or more processors running programs at. Get free, timely updates from mit smr with new ideas, research, frameworks, and more. Simulations are widely used in the military for training personnel, analyzing proposed. Difference between multiuser and multitasking is that a multiuser operating system enables two or more users to run programs simultaneously. Multitasking software free download multitasking top 4. This is especially the case for tasks where there is a lot of work to be done in a small window. Multitasking refers to a computer carrying out more than one task at a time. The impacts of media multitasking on childrens learning and development.
Multitasking printdownload this drill basic information age group. Top content on multitasking as selected by the elearning learning community. Affordable and search from millions of royalty free images, photos and vectors. Multitasking meant the program set various functions on control devices in operation simultaneously, e. Open more apps at the same time in floating windows and enjoy real multitasking. Executive functioning in dualtask and task switching situations. With multitasking, you divide your attention, and move your focus from one thing to another, and therefore, lose energy and time, and might do mistakes and errors because you are not attentive enough. Console requires multitasking with a fully integrated. As all these processing are the part of computer functions.
What is the difference between multiprogramming and. Multiprogramming is a little extension from multitasking. Difference between multiprogramming and multitasking it. Using warez version, crack, warez passwords, patches, serial numbers, registration codes, key generator, pirate key, keymaker or keygen for multitasking. Multiprocessing refers to processing of multiple processes at same time by multiple cpus. All programs reside in main memory and handled by the single processor. At any given time, are you trying to juggle lots of projects at work. Based on the specificity of this question, im going to assume that the context is within operating systems. Undoubtedly i feel multithreading or multitasking is the right approach since each thread task is not computationally expensive but the duration of each thread relies heavily on network io. This term is used in modern operating systems when multiple tasks. And even with iphone os 4s multitasking, apps must be ready to quit at any time on a moments notice. Multi tasking multitasking is the processing or ability to support or execute numerous tasks at the same.
Project management multitasking eville turbit overview the term multitasking has been used to describe the act of focusing on many things at once. Difference between multiprogramming and multitasking. Multiprogramming a computer running more than one program at a time like running excel and firefox simultaneously. The main limitation is a small amount of ram and increased power usage. This allows you to do things likestart playing games exactly where you left off,leave gps applications running in the background,or have music apps keep playing musicwhile you perform other tasks on. Join garrick chow for an indepth discussion in this video use multitasking, part of ios 10. Multitabbed and simultaneous browsing sessions dual pane tab view for multitasking. Multitasking is effective when programs on a compute require a high degree of parallelism. Although multitasking refers to the simultaneous execution of. Multitasking is also refered to as multi processing and it can be explained as the occurence of two or more process at a time in a system. On the other hand, in the multitasking system, the cpu jobs have equal time interval for processing and it emphasis on responsiveness.
Multiprogramming, multiprocessing, multitasking, and. Input your email to sign up, or if you already have an account, log in here. When the system runs low on free ram, it will start quitting apps that are open in the background, and when it does so, it will not wait around for them to do something. Multiprogramming vs multitasking solutions experts exchange. The main goal of pampa is to provide some new and innovative functionalities such as. However, with advances in cpu technology, even the humble msdos shell was expanded to allow multitasking, where more than one application can. Multi programming in a modern computing system, there are usually several concurrent. A fulltext pdf of this document is available for free download from. Researchers say only the simplest of tasks are candidates for multitasking, and all but one of those tasks. You should not be confused between these processes. Let us discuss the differences between multitasking and multithreading with the help of comparison chart shown below. Google debuts android n with new multitasking app features.
New features include multitasking between apps and displaying multiple apps with a splitscreen view. Products download events support videos all product families arm7, arm9, and cortexm3 products c16x, xc16x, and st10 products c251 and 80c251 products cx51 and 8051 products modified anytime in the last 7 days in the last 14 days in the last 30 days in the last 90 days in the last 6 months. Multitasking is what you are calling multiprogramming, and multiprogramming is a form of multitasking without preemption. Multiprocessing a computer using more than one cpu at a time. Download multitasking free images from stockfreeimages. What is all that digital juggling doing to kids brains and to their family life. In computing, multitasking is the concurrent execution of multiple tasks also known as processes over a certain period of time. The basic difference between multitasking and multithreading is that multitasking allows cpu to perform multiple tasks program, process, task, threads simultaneously whereas, multithreading allows multiple threads of the same process to execute simultaneously. And also, it will provide many useful tips on our further career. In computing, multitasking is a method by which multiple tapixelstech, this page is to provide vistors information of the most updated technology information around the world. Multitasking multitasking is the ability of an operating system to execute more than one task simultaneously on single processor machine, these multiple tasks share common resources such as cpu and memory.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ext.
Learn basic multitasking processor personal computer. Conversation case distraction, multitasking and time. Use features like bookmarks, note taking and highlighting while reading effective multitasking. New tasks can interrupt already started ones before they finish, instead of waiting for them to end. Penn state york introduction multitasking is a term frequently used to describe the activity of performing multiple tasks during a specified time period. Multitasking has the same meaning of multiprogramming but in a more general sense, as it refers to having multiple programs, processes, tasks, threads running at the same time. Difference between multiprogramming and multitasking with. Difference between multitasking, multithreading and. The illusion of multitasking and its positive effect on performance. Operating systems like msdos are singleuser, singletask systems.
Life is becoming more complex with many more things needing our. There are lots of debates on using rtos on avr microcontrollers as they are arguably too small for the running scheduler. Multiprocessing is like having a bunch of people, each with their own whiteboard. Instructor now lets take a look atmultitasking in ios 11. Download it once and read it on your kindle device, pc, phones or tablets. Difference between multiprogramming and multitasking in. If so, you could be decreasing your output, recent research suggests. Essentially, multitasking is the featurethat allows you to switch backand forth among multiple applications. Multiprogramming keeps several programs in main memory at the same time and execute them concurrently utilizing single cpu. I think that under such a scenario, it would also be reasonable to set the number of threads tasks at a number that is much larger than the number of. Is multitasking the simultaneous engagement in various activities or is it sequential. Several processor technologies such as multicore and hyperthreading can improve efficiency by allowing the computer to process more data in a given time, without as. Concentration versus multitasking which one is better.
Avr multitasking archives do it easy with scienceprog. It involves switching costs in this case, the time it takes to reimmerse your mind in one topic or another. With the whiteboard, you have a shared thing that they can use to communicate. Multitasking is composed by the settings menu, the sidebar and the floating tools. Savannah lewis, rana mumtaz, ro anna thomas, leana gomes, jekiya geter, chelsea morales, gabriela. Multitasking download notice top 4 download periodically updates software information of multitasking full versions from the publishers, but some information may be slightly outofdate. Multitasking tasks sharing a common resource like 1 cpu. The prior difference between multiprogramming and multitasking is that the multiprogramming is based on preemptive scheduling where the major pondering point is the cpu idleness. In multitasking system, cpu switches from one task to next task so quickly that appears as all tasks are executing at the same time. Multithreading is like having a bunch of people, who share a whiteboard. Concentration allows you to focus your attention on one thing at a time, and therefore, get better results and carry out everything more efficiently. Browse multitasking content selected by the elearning learning community.
945 1178 1627 1640 741 233 577 396 1172 1001 629 1385 1337 542 34 777 479 1312 1291 1386 538 1063 1356 548 625 401 323 1335 747 706 128 640 730 1123 423 473 925 1137 1108 1427 279 1318 730 456